#f5c289 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f5c289 is composed of 96.1% red, 76.1%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.8% magenta, 44.1%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 31.7 degrees, a saturation of 84.4% and a lightness of 74.9%. #f5c289 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#eb8513.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

● #f5c289 color description : Very soft orange.
#f5c289 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f5c289 has RGB values of R:245, G:194,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.44,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16106121.

Shades and Tints of #f5c289
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090501 is the darkest color, while #fefaf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f5c289
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c4bfba is the less saturated color, while #ffc37f is the most saturated one.
